Description
The influences of face-side packing and Sidewall softening on the mechanical behaviour of the surrounding rocks and coal seam are investigated using the non-linear finite element analysis method to obtain practical guidelines for the effective measures to maintain gate roadways. The sz-sults of the investigation are summarized as follows.<BR>1) A non-linear finite element analysis is able to provide the optimum design of the packing to corespond with the mechanical properties of roof and floor rocks.<BR>2) It is possible to control the development of failure in the surrounding rocks and enhance the stability of the roadway by selecting the most appropriate conditions of the packing.<BR>3) Sidewall softening by such means as horizontal slot cutting, blasting or boring is effective as analternative method where it is difficult to maintain the roadway by means of packing.<BR>4) The optimum depth of the softened zone is to be at least one to two times asgreat as the width of the roadway.
